At STILE Downtown Los Angeles by Kasa, the charm of the past and the convenience of the present come together, offering guests an experience that's both refreshing and familiar, stylish and sustainable. Storied spaces and thoughtful touches create unique memories for relaxing, dining, and gathering. Our tech-enabled property offers self check-in at 4pm, 24/7 guest support by text, phone, or chat, and a Virtual Front Desk accessed via mobile device.

Let me count the ways this hotel is a no go unless you enjoy student hostel chic (or as one person said on another web-site) construction zone. modern) at prices higher than many other downtown hotels

They tried to charge us $60 more than quoted and confirmed. They charged us for two night's parking when we stayed (and parked) only one night.

When we asked for amenities the twice assured us were in our room - 2 bathrobes instead of one, teabags (no coffee!) and another uncomfortable wooden chair, we had to ask 3 times. There is no coffee machine in the room.

The heater didn't work and it was unusually cold in LA on that March night.we asked for engineering to fix it; they came; and it still didn't work right.

The "terrace" for which we paid a premium price was more like a fire escape and it faced the back of a billboard overlooking a parking lot.

The "medium room with King bed" was tiny with the foot of the bed literally shoved up against the only wall with windows you could see out of. The bed took up all but a foot or so of the width of the room. Since. they couldn't put the tv in front of the bed, it was hung on the wall parallel to the length of the bed. The person on the far side of the bad would have to stretch his or her neck to the left tand lift it while in bed to see the TV. It was easier to watch streamers on our computer.

The bathroom was literally in a closet with no ventilation that was built out from and against the wall. The rest of the plumbing was in the room up against the wall that bordered the halway.

The coffee bar downstairs sold lukewarm coffee.

Reservations was unable to answer the simplest questions like "am I checked in?" when we called the main local hotel number it was routed to a call center in an unknown location who answed "ace Hotel" so you had no idea you were speaking with someone in the middle of nowhere until they told you they had no idea how to answer your question and you needed to call the hotel (which we just had) and gave us the same local number we had just dialed.

I shudder to think of the size of the "small" rooms.

The confirmation email doesn't itemize the total cost, hence the confusion of being charged $375 for a $319 room.

Unbelievably. noisy at night with the night club patrons pouring out through at least 2 in the morning. Chic has its price. But this hotel is not chic, comfortable, or very nice..

The roof bar and lounge is nice and appealing. would be a good place for a drink or coffee.

We have stayed in the ACE Palm Springs and liked it. we checked out a day early ad went to the Milennium Biltmore and had a very comfortable room for a base price about $100 cheaper. And,the latter put coffee machines into the rooms.

We nicknamed our room “The Cell”. Luckily we are good natured people who had a bit of a laugh about our experience however the high cost took an edge off our humor. We stayed at the Ace because we were attending a concert in the attached theater. The base price was $318/night but when taxes, a $50 usage fee for something or other, and a $50 valet parking fee were added it came to over $500.

Our double room on the 11th floor featured a cracked concrete floor, a chipped support column by the window, and what looked like particle board on the walls with a few leak splashes. The furniture included a very low single mattress bed wedged tightly between two walls and a desk. My partner had to crawl over me to get out of the bed at night to use the restroom. If you are old, infirm or have bad knees be forewarned. If you want to spend time in the room one of you will be on that bed since there is only one chair. Other furniture looked as if it had been constructed and hastily painted by the inmates. The hotel appears to want to present itself as hip and trendy but the decor speaks college dorm.

The rooftop bar was fun. We enjoyed dinner at Loam the restaurant in the hotel. The employees in both were friendly and efficient although the kitchen was very slow.

The neighborhood is not one to walk in. Take an Uber.

Guido Schut asked a question Feb 2024
Rancho Santa Margarita, California
What is the parking situation and cost for 3 days? Any suggestions welcome.
Answer from Team Kasa
San Diego, California1 contribution
Our hotel does not offer onsite parking. We suggest using the Athena parking facility, conveniently located at the corner of 9th and Hill St. The standard rate for 24 hours is $25.00, which does not include in-and-out privileges.
